Job description

The Machining Operations Team Leader is responsible for the oversight of all metal machining operations for the plant, with primary duties focused on driving optimal on-time product output, while also ensuring strict quality standards are always met. This role reports directly to the Plant Supervisor and is a key member of the management team.

Daily responsibilities include careful job planning that aligns with plant productivity targets/metrics, product quality management, directing and leading the work of a team of 12 machine operators and Swiss-Style CNC Machinists, and partnering with leaders of other plant departments.

Essential Functions:

  1. Provide direct management, guidance, and leadership to the Machining team members on all shifts, ensuring they excel at their tasks and meet operational productivity targets.
  2. Inspect work throughout the day to verify production standards and quality expectations are met.
  3. Optimize the capabilities of all metal machining equipment such as break press, punch press, and CNC machines (Tsugami multi-axis Swiss-style, Doosan, & Haas), schedule and oversee preventative maintenance, and identify new equipment and tooling to improve productivity and reduce downtime.
  4. Ensure the manufacturing area is free from safety hazards and environmental risks, with all employees adhering to safety, environmental, and health standards.
  5. Seek out new methods or opportunities to increase productivity and improve equipment effectiveness.
  6. Ensure on-time production of parts to meet customer delivery commitments.
  7. Focus on eliminating unplanned scrap and ensuring no non-conforming parts proceed in the manufacturing process.
  8. Provide input on the design and installation of equipment for new manufacturing processes.
  9. Ensure adherence to process control procedures, operating instructions, and all quality control instructions.
  10. Develop long- and short-term strategies for continuous improvement of manufacturing functions.
  11. Control quality, delivery, production costs, work-in-process levels, and monitor production planning.
  12. Recommend and purchase new equipment for expansion, efficiency, cost reduction, or quality improvement.
  13. Maintain and promote a positive team environment, motivating the workforce.
  14. Control manufacturing costs, work-in-process inventory, and throughput.
  15. Perform other duties as assigned.
